History and Pictures

After graduation, continued working construction with my father while going to computer schooling in Pittsburgh. Drew the number 25 in the draft so I enlisted in the Navy in April 1967. Sent to Washington, DC and worked in the Navy Yard and Pentagon while programming applications. Went shipboard in 1969 thru 1971 and visited several eastern U.S. ports. Patrolled the waters around Cuba and Haiti keeping track of the Russian fleet during the cold war. Left the Navy in 1971 and tried to find employment in the Pittsburgh area utilizing my computer skills. No luck during the recession so packed up and took the wife and newly born daughter (Pamela) to DC to work for the Navy as a civilian programmer. Our second child, Michael was born in 1980.

Although the name of our agency has changed several times, I have continued to work for the Department of the Navy ever since. Started as a programmer then migrated to a team leader and for several years have been a manager or branch chief. We engineer state-of -the-art web applications and web sites using Oracle and Microsoft tools. Worked on many satisfying projects for the Bureau of Naval Personnel, White House, Pentagon, National Response Center, Office of the Secretary of Defense and some 3 letter intelligence agencies (that do not want their names mentioned).
